What causes freckles on a child’s face?

Freckles on children’s face are mainly related to genetic factors and sunlight exposure. Freckles will not affect their health, and if they are conscious of the effect on their aesthetic appearance, they can consult a doctor in time for treatment. 1. Genetic factors, i.e. the occurrence of freckles has obvious family aggregation phenomenon, and it is usually considered that freckles is a kind of pigmentation disease related to autosomal inheritance, and the genetic factors are the main reasons for the occurrence of freckles. 2. Sunlight irradiation, long-term sunlight irradiation is a necessary factor for the occurrence of freckles. After irradiation by sunlight and ultraviolet rays, freckle lesions will increase in number, deepen in color, and become bigger in shape, etc. And freckles usually occur in spring and summer. And freckles usually worsen in spring and summer, and decrease in fall and winter. The occurrence of freckles may also be related to age, region and living environment.
